A visit to Beijing provides insights into the city's very ancient past. A journey through the cultural relics such as the Forbidden City, the Temple of Heaven, and many other phenomenal spots will demand a major part of your itinerary. In the Olympic Games licensed products store, you can buy miniatures and replicas of 'Fuwa.' The best time to visit Beijing is autumn, when visitors can enjoy bright sunshine and blue skies. |
